An Overview of SPL and Its Applications in Modern Technology

Sound Pressure Level, commonly abbreviated as SPL, is a vital metric in the field of acoustics that quantifies sound intensity. Measured in decibels (dB), SPL represents the ratio of a particular sound pressure to a reference sound pressure, typically set at 20 micropascals, which is considered the threshold of human hearing. Understanding SPL is essential for various sectors, from audio engineering to environmental science, as it provides insight into how sound interacts with our surroundings and affects human experiences. The applications of SPL are widespread; music producers rely on it to optimize sound quality in recordings, while urban planners use it to manage noise pollution levels in growing cities. As technology continues to evolve, the importance of accurately measuring and controlling SPL is becoming increasingly evident, leading to innovations in sound management solutions and auditory technology.

What is the scientific significance of SPL?

SPL is a logarithmic measurement used to express the intensity of sounds. It plays a crucial role in scientific research, particularly in the fields of acoustics and psychoacoustics, by allowing researchers to quantify and analyze sound environments accurately. This measurement helps in understanding how sound waves propagate through different media, including air, water, and solids.

Moreover, SPL is essential in determining the effectiveness of noise control measures. By measuring the SPL before and after implementing soundproofing or absorbing materials, researchers and engineers can evaluate the success of their interventions and make necessary adjustments.

How is SPL measured in various environments?

SPL can be measured using a sound level meter, an instrument specifically designed to capture the intensity of sound in a given environment. These devices can provide real-time readings of SPL, which are crucial for monitoring noise levels in occupational settings, urban environments, and at events. Measuring SPL accurately requires understanding the frequency weighting scales, such as A-weighting, which mimics human hearing sensitivity.

Additionally, SPL measurements can vary significantly across different environments. For instance, SPL in a quiet library might be around 30 dB, while an airplane taking off can reach levels of 130 dB. This variability emphasizes the need for context when interpreting SPL readings.

What are the health implications of high SPL levels?

Exposure to high SPL levels can have serious health implications, including hearing loss, tinnitus, and increased stress levels. Prolonged exposure to noise levels above 85 dB can lead to irreversible damage to the auditory system. Therefore, it is crucial for industries with high noise levels, such as construction and manufacturing, to implement safety measures to protect workers.

In addition to auditory health, high SPL levels can affect mental well-being. Studies have shown that excessive noise can lead to increased anxiety and irritability, as well as disturbances in sleep patterns, highlighting the importance of regulating SPL in both occupational and residential settings.

How does SPL affect audio engineering and music production?

In audio engineering and music production, SPL is a vital parameter for achieving optimal sound quality. Engineers use SPL to ensure that sound levels are balanced across different frequencies during recording and mixing. Maintaining the appropriate SPL helps prevent distortion and enhances the overall listening experience.

Furthermore, understanding SPL is crucial for sound monitoring in live performances. Sound engineers must continuously measure SPL to prevent exceeding safe levels, which can lead to negative experiences for both performers and the audience. This balance directly influences the success of musical events.

What technologies are available for monitoring and controlling SPL?

Advancements in technology have led to numerous tools for monitoring and controlling SPL. Modern sound level meters often come equipped with smart technology, allowing for data collection and analysis via mobile applications or cloud-based systems. These technologies empower users to track sound levels over time and implement necessary sound management strategies.

Moreover, innovations such as active noise control systems utilize SPL measurements to adaptively reduce unwanted noise in various environments, from automotive applications to urban noise control. These technologies represent the future of auditory management, highlighting the significance of SPL in enhancing quality of life.
